Covenant Living at the Samarkand offers a casual, inviting lifestyle, with services and amenities that nurture your individuality in ways other retirement communities simply can’t.
So many ways to enjoy each day. Exercise. Socialize. Maximize your wellness and satisfy your appetite for engaging activities and delightful dining. With fitness rooms, gathering spaces, art studios and distinctive dining options, our LEED-certified LifeCenter is the heart of the community.
- Work toward wellness in a state-of-the-art fitness center, aerobics room, heated outdoor pool and spa.
- Boost brain fitness with classes and projects that broaden your knowledge and perspective. Take a computer class in the Tech Center.
- Create connections when you join clubs, volunteer, attend theater and participate at the in-house TV channel..
- Cultivate creativity with painting, crafts and music in the creative arts center. Carve and construct in the wood shop, and grow with gardening.
- Delight in dining that suits your tastes—that suits your tastes—in every way. Enjoy fresh, flavorful choices at the casual Mountain View Café—including pizzas made in our wood-burning pizza oven. Savor the outstanding cuisine and service in the Oaks Dining Room.
